Understanding Lake Mary’s Climate
Lake Mary experiences a humid subtropical climate. This climate brings hot summers and mild winters. It’s important to understand how this weather affects lawn care.
– **Summer**: High temperatures mean grass grows rapidly. You’ll need to mow more often.
– **Winter**: Grass growth slows down, so you may not have to mow as frequently.
Knowing the seasonal changes helps you plan your lawn care routine effectively.
Choosing the Right Grass Type
Selecting the appropriate grass type is crucial for a healthy lawn in Lake Mary. The most common grass types include:
- Bermudagrass: Ideal for sunny areas and thrives in warm weather.
- Zoysiagrass: Tolerates heat and drought, making it a great low-maintenance option.
- St. Augustinegrass: Perfect for shady lawns, it offers a lush appearance.
Consider your lawn’s sunlight exposure and personal maintenance preferences when choosing grass.
Lawn Care Maintenance Practices
Maintaining a beautiful lawn involves various practices. Here, we’ll delve into the key components of lawn care.
Mowing
Regular mowing keeps grass at an optimal height. Aim to follow these guidelines:
– Mow when the grass reaches about one-third taller than the desired height.
– Keep mower blades sharp to ensure clean cuts.
– Change mowing patterns every few weeks to promote healthy growth.
Watering
Proper watering is crucial for lawn health. Here are some tips:
– Water early in the morning to reduce evaporation.
– Ensure your lawn receives about 1 to 1.5 inches of water weekly.
– Use a sprinkler system with a timer for consistent watering.
Fertilization
Fertilizers provide essential nutrients for grass growth. Consider the following:
– Use a slow-release fertilizer in spring.
– Apply a balanced fertilizer during the growing season.
– Soil testing will help determine the necessary nutrients.
Weed Control
Weeds can quickly steal nutrients from your grass. Implement these strategies to keep them at bay:
– Regularly inspect your lawn for weeds, especially in spring.
– Hand-pull small weed patches or use a hoe for larger areas.
– Consider applying pre-emergent herbicides in early spring.
Pest and Disease Management
Lawn pests can be detrimental to your grass. Common pests in Lake Mary include chinch bugs and grubs. Here’s how to manage them:
– Regularly check for signs of infestation, such as yellow patches.
– Use insecticides approved for lawn use when treating pest issues.
– Ensure proper lawn care to minimize disease risks.

Tools and Equipment for Lawn Care
Having the right tools can make lawn care much easier. Here’s a list of essential equipment:
- Lawn mower for cutting grass.
- String trimmer for edges and hard-to-reach areas.
- Aerator to improve soil health.
- Fertilizer spreader for even nutrient distribution.
- Sprinkler system for consistent watering.
Investing in good-quality tools can save time and improve the final results of your lawn care efforts.
